Lead Salesforce Engineer, Finance Platform Automation

Morning Star

Job Summary

As a Lead Salesforce Engineer within PitchBook’s Revenue Platform Engineering division, you will architect, build, and optimize scalable solutions for the Finance technology ecosystem. This role involves enhancing end-to-end revenue operations, including quote-to-cash, billing, payments, and reporting, by ensuring seamless integrations and high-performing Salesforce systems. You will partner with various teams to design future-ready solutions, drive automation, and lead initiatives to improve scalability and business outcomes. The role also includes mentoring engineers and championing best practices.

Must Have

  • Mentor and lead the design and development of automation and integration solutions for revenue platforms.
  • Deliver high-quality, scalable code aligned with best engineering practices.
  • Ensure backend systems, Salesforce data models, and business workflows are seamlessly integrated.
  • Oversee performance, scalability, and integration of Salesforce across the Quote-to-Cash lifecycle.
  • Manage data flows between Salesforce and systems like Oracle, Sidetrade, Stripe, Informatica, Workato, and Snowflake.
  • Drive automation and proactive monitoring to improve system reliability and maintainability.
  • Provide architectural guidance and technical mentorship across teams.
  • Define and enforce standards for design, coding, and CI/CD practices using Gearset and GitLab.
  • Partner with Product and Finance leaders to translate requirements into scalable Salesforce solutions.
  • Align engineering priorities with company goals through transparent communication and planning.
  • Maintain high standards of estimation accuracy, code quality, and system performance.
  • Identify and resolve risks, bottlenecks, and integration challenges early.
  • Uphold security, compliance, and data governance standards.
  • Explore and implement emerging Salesforce and AI capabilities (e.g., Agentforce, AI agents) to drive automation and predictive insights.
  • Evaluate and integrate modern tools to enhance the Finance tech stack.
  • Foster a culture of technical excellence and continuous improvement.
  • Bachelor’s or Master’s degree in Computer Science, Engineering, or related field.
  • 10+ years of Salesforce development experience, including 3+ years of team leadership.
  • Deep expertise in Salesforce CPQ, Billing, Revenue Cloud, and Payment Platforms, including APEX, Triggers, and Flows.
  • Proven experience integrating Salesforce with systems like Oracle, Workato, Stripe, Informatica, and Snowflake.
  • Proficiency in Java, Python, or JavaScript.
  • Strong understanding of Salesforce AI ecosystem, including Agentforce and automation tools.
  • Experience with Agile, DevOps, and CI/CD pipelines (Gearset, GitLab).
  • Demonstrated ability to architect secure, scalable, high-performance backend systems.
  • Excellent problem-solving, communication, and stakeholder management skills.

Good to Have

  • Background in Finance, FinTech, or B2B SaaS environments preferred.

Perks & Benefits

  • Hybrid work environment (four days in-office each week in most locations).
  • Range of other benefits available to enhance flexibility as needs change.
  • Tools and resources to engage meaningfully with global colleagues.

Job Description

At PitchBook, our Product & Engineering team is made up of big thinkers, innovators, and problem-solvers who aim to make a meaningful impact on our customers and company every day. We value curiosity, customer empathy, and the drive to find better ways of doing things. Our work blends creativity with technical expertise to deliver world-class customer experiences through product innovation.

As a Lead Salesforce Engineer within our Revenue Platform Engineering division, you will architect, build, and optimize scalable solutions that power PitchBook’s Finance technology ecosystem. You’ll play a key role in enhancing end-to-end revenue operations—from quote-to-cash and billing to payments and reporting—by ensuring seamless integrations and high-performing Salesforce systems. This role blends technical depth, business acumen, and leadership. You’ll partner with Finance, Sales, Customer Success, and Product teams to design future-ready solutions, drive automation, and lead initiatives that improve scalability and business outcomes. You’ll also mentor engineers, champion best practices, and guide adoption of AI and automation technologies within the Salesforce landscape.

Primary Job Responsibilities

  • Mentor and lead the design and development of automation and integration solutions for revenue platforms
  • Deliver high-quality, scalable code aligned with best engineering practices
  • Ensure backend systems, Salesforce data models, and business workflows are seamlessly integrated
  • Oversee performance, scalability, and integration of Salesforce across the Quote-to-Cash lifecycle
  • Manage data flows between Salesforce and systems like Oracle, Sidetrade, Stripe, Informatica, Workato, and Snowflake
  • Drive automation and proactive monitoring to improve system reliability and maintainability
  • Provide architectural guidance and technical mentorship across teams
  • Define and enforce standards for design, coding, and CI/CD practices using Gearset and GitLab
  • Partner with Product and Finance leaders to translate requirements into scalable Salesforce solutions
  • Align engineering priorities with company goals through transparent communication and planning
  • Maintain high standards of estimation accuracy, code quality, and system performance
  • Identify and resolve risks, bottlenecks, and integration challenges early
  • Uphold security, compliance, and data governance standards
  • Explore and implement emerging Salesforce and AI capabilities (e.g., Agentforce, AI agents) to drive automation and predictive insights
  • Evaluate and integrate modern tools to enhance the Finance tech stack
  • Foster a culture of technical excellence and continuous improvement

Skills and Qualifications

  • Bachelor’s or Master’s degree in Computer Science, Engineering, or related field
  • 10+ years of Salesforce development experience, including 3+ years of team leadership
  • Deep expertise in Salesforce CPQ, Billing, Revenue Cloud, and Payment Platforms, including APEX, Triggers, and Flows
  • Proven experience integrating Salesforce with systems like Oracle, Workato, Stripe, Informatica, and Snowflake
  • Proficiency in Java, Python, or JavaScript
  • Strong understanding of Salesforce AI ecosystem, including Agentforce and automation tools
  • Experience with Agile, DevOps, and CI/CD pipelines (Gearset, GitLab)
  • Demonstrated ability to architect secure, scalable, high-performance backend systems
  • Excellent problem-solving, communication, and stakeholder management skills
  • Background in Finance, FinTech, or B2B SaaS environments preferred

Morningstar is an equal opportunity employer.

Working Conditions

The job conditions for this position are in a standard office setting. Employees in this position use PC and phone on an on-going basis throughout the day. Limited corporate travel may be required to remote offices or other business meetings and events.

Morningstar's hybrid work environment gives you the opportunity to collaborate in-person each week as we've found that we're at our best when we're purposely together on a regular basis. In most of our locations, our hybrid work model is four days in-office each week. A range of other benefits are also available to enhance flexibility as needs change. No matter where you are, you'll have tools and resources to engage meaningfully with your global colleagues.

037_PitchBookDataInc PitchBook Data, Inc Legal Entity

About Us

How to Apply for a Job at Morningstar

Step 1

When you find a position you're interested in, click the 'Apply' button. Please fill out this form completely, attaching your resume and cover letter in the approved format. Read the job requirements carefully and make sure to attach writing or design samples as required. Applicants must submit their resume and other information through our corporate website to be considered for a job at Morningstar. No phone calls, please.

Step 2

You will receive an email notification to confirm that we've received your application.

Step 3

If you are called in for an interview, a representative from Morningstar will contact you to set up a date, time, and location. Be prepared for a rigorous interview process. To make sure you're a good fit for Morningstar and we're a good fit for you, we'll schedule time for you to meet with multiple staff members at all levels of the company. Expect to return for multiple interviews as part of the process. A representative from Morningstar will contact you with the results of your interview—either with a job offer or to let you know our plans for the position.

Applicants With Disabilities Who Need Accommodation

Morningstar is committed to working with and providing reasonable accommodation to individuals with disabilities. If, because of a medical condition or disability, you need a reasonable accommodation for any part of the employment process, please call +1 312 384-3900 or email AskHR@morningstar.com and let us know the nature of your request and your contact information.

Please note:

  • We only accept calls from applicants who need accommodation related to a disability. Please, no calls with unrelated questions or requests.
  • Please be sure to include the title and location of the open position you’re interested in when you leave a message.

US Applicants: Morningstar is an E-Verify program participant.

Learn more:

Morningstar is strongly committed to creating and preserving equal opportunity for all employees and applicants. We make all employment decisions—including recruitment, hiring, compensation, training, promotion, transfer, discipline, termination, and other personnel matters—without regard to race, color, ancestry, religion, sex, national origin, age, disability, protected veteran status, marital status, sexual orientation, genetic information, citizenship, gender identity and expression, parental status, or other legally protected characteristics or conduct.

Read More

Follow Us

  • [](http://www.glassdoor.com/Reviews/Morningstar-Reviews-E3299.htm "Glassdoor")
  • [](https://plus.google.com/106303590725872641614 "Google Plus")
  • [](http://www.linkedin.com/company/morningstar "LinkedIn")
  • [](https://twitter.com/MorningstarInc "X")
  • [](https://www.youtube.com/user/MorningstarInc "YouTube")
  • [](https://www.facebook.com/MorningstarInc "Facebook")

© 2025 Workday, Inc. All rights reserved.

13 Skills Required For This Role

Team Management Saas Business Models Oracle Talent Acquisition Game Texts Agile Development Salesforce Gitlab Ci Cd Python Stripe Javascript Java

Similar Jobs